Deciding which method to use depends a lot on the type of orchid being propagated. Monopodial orchids, such as the Phalaenopsis and Vanda varieties, have one tall, vertical stem, and aerial roots often grow from this stem. Micropropagation can be used as means of such ex situ conservation. Sometimes, when there is only one plant left in the natural habitat, the only way to bulk up the population is by micropropagation. One of Singapore’s critically endangered species, Robiquetia spathulata, has been successfully cloned and reintroduced using this method. chinese version top gunWebThe second (and also very hard) method of orchid propagation is mericlonal propagation.
